Madrid prepares for inaugural Formula 1 Grand Prix at Madring circuit

Madrid is preparing for the inaugural Spanish Grand Prix at the new Madring circuit, scheduled for September 11–13, 2026. Located near the IFEMA and Valdebebas areas, the 5.4-kilometer track features 22 curves, including the highly banked ‘La Monumental’ curve. The event marks the return of Formula 1 to the Spanish capital after 45 years, with an agreement spanning ten years through 2035.

Economic forecasts suggest a significant impact, with PwC estimating the event could generate between 450 and 467 million euros annually and create approximately 8,850 jobs. The influx of visitors has already impacted the local hospitality sector, with average daily hotel rates in Madrid rising by nearly 70% compared to 2025.

To manage the expected 345,000 attendees, the Madrid City Council has activated a special mobility plan. This includes five free EMT shuttle services connecting the circuit to strategic city points, alongside reinforced Metro, Cercanías, and bus services. Traffic restrictions and road closures are planned around the IFEMA area from September 10 to 14.
